Increased Appetite and Hormonal Influences
Hormonal fluctuations during perimenopause can significantly impact appetite regulation. Estrogen decline affects the hunger hormones ghrelin and leptin, often leading to increased appetite and food cravings. Many women report particularly strong cravings for carbohydrates and sweets, which can contribute to caloric surplus and subsequent weight gain if not managed thoughtfully.
Additionally, declining estrogen levels can influence how the body processes and stores nutrients. The body becomes more efficient at storing fat, particularly in the abdominal area, creating the characteristic "menopause middle" that many women experience. This shift in fat distribution isn't just a cosmetic concern—abdominal fat is metabolically active and associated with increased inflammation and health risks.

Stress Management Techniques for Weight Control
Stress levels often increase during perimenopause due to hormonal fluctuations, sleep disturbances, and life transitions that frequently coincide with this period. Elevated cortisol from chronic stress promotes fat storage, particularly around the abdomen, and can trigger emotional eating patterns that contribute to weight gain.
Effective stress management techniques become essential tools for weight management during perimenopause. Practices like mindfulness meditation, deep breathing exercises, and progressive muscle relaxation can help reduce cortisol levels and interrupt stress-eating cycles. Even brief daily sessions of 10-15 minutes can produce meaningful benefits for both stress reduction and weight management.

Nutrition Adjustments for Healthy Living
Dietary needs shift significantly during perimenopause. The body typically requires 200-400 fewer calories per day than in earlier adulthood, but simply reducing calories without considering nutrient density can backfire. Instead, focus on nutrient-rich foods that support hormonal balance and metabolic health while naturally managing calorie intake.
Prioritize protein at every meal to support muscle maintenance and metabolic rate. Aim for 25-30 grams per meal from sources like lean meats, fish, eggs, legumes, and high-quality plant proteins. Mindful Eating Practices
Mindful eating becomes particularly valuable during perimenopause when appetite signals may be disrupted by hormonal fluctuations. This practice involves paying full attention to the eating experience—noticing hunger and fullness cues, savoring flavors and textures, and eating without distractions like screens or driving. Research shows that mindful eating can reduce emotional eating episodes and help maintain a healthy weight without strict dieting.
Start by slowing down during meals, taking time to chew thoroughly, and pausing between bites. This not only enhances digestion but also gives your body time to register fullness signals. Many women find that keeping a food journal that tracks not just what they eat but also hunger levels, emotions, and satisfaction helps identify patterns that may be contributing to weight gain.
Creating structured eating times can also help regulate appetite hormones that may be disrupted during perimenopause. Aim for regular meals spaced throughout the day, and consider whether intermittent fasting approaches might be beneficial for your individual situation—some women find them helpful during perimenopause, while others experience increased stress and hormonal disruption.

Importance of Strength Training
Strength training deserves special emphasis during perimenopause as it directly addresses the accelerated muscle loss that occurs with declining estrogen levels. Preserving muscle mass through regular resistance training helps maintain metabolic rate, improves insulin sensitivity, and supports bone density—all critical factors in healthy weight management during this transition.
Aim for at least two strength training sessions weekly that target all major muscle groups. Progressive overload—gradually increasing weight or resistance—is essential for continued adaptation and benefit. Many women find that working with a knowledgeable trainer, at least initially, helps ensure proper form and appropriate progression.
Recovery becomes increasingly important during perimenopause, as the body may need more time to repair after intense exercise. Listen to your body and incorporate adequate rest between strength sessions. Role of Hormones in Weight Management
Estrogen, progesterone, cortisol, insulin, and thyroid hormones all play crucial roles in regulating metabolism and body composition. As estrogen and progesterone fluctuate and gradually decline during perimenopause, their protective effects on metabolism and fat distribution diminish. This hormonal shift can lead to increased insulin resistance, making the body more prone to storing rather than burning fat.
Insulin sensitivity becomes particularly important during perimenopause. Dietary choices that stabilize blood sugar—like balanced meals containing protein, healthy fats, and fiber—help maintain insulin sensitivity and reduce fat storage signals. Thyroid function often changes during perimenopause, with many women experiencing reduced thyroid hormone production. Since thyroid hormones regulate metabolic rate, even subtle decreases can impact weight management. Regular thyroid monitoring becomes important during this transition, especially for women experiencing unexplained weight gain despite healthy habits.
Hormonal Balance and Metabolism
Sleep quality significantly impacts hormonal balance and metabolism during perimenopause. Night sweats and insomnia, common during this transition, can disrupt sleep architecture and lead to imbalances in hunger hormones, increased cortisol, and reduced insulin sensitivity. Prioritizing sleep hygiene—including consistent sleep schedules, cool sleeping environments, and relaxation practices—becomes essential for weight management.
Environmental factors also influence hormonal balance during perimenopause. Reducing exposure to endocrine-disrupting chemicals found in some plastics, personal care products, and household cleaners may help support hormonal equilibrium. Choosing natural alternatives where possible and properly filtering drinking water can reduce the total burden of these compounds.

Impact of HRT on Weight Gain
Research on HRT's direct effects on weight remains mixed. Some studies suggest that estrogen therapy may help prevent the redistribution of fat to the abdomen that typically occurs during menopause, potentially reducing cardiovascular and metabolic risks associated with central adiposity. Other research indicates that while HRT may not significantly prevent weight gain, it might help maintain a healthier fat distribution pattern.
The timing of HRT initiation appears important for weight management benefits. Starting within the first few years of menopause (or during late perimenopause) may offer more favorable effects on body composition than beginning therapy many years after menopause. This aligns with the "critical window hypothesis" suggesting that earlier intervention provides greater cardiometabolic protection.
Individual responses to HRT vary considerably. Some women report weight stabilization or modest weight loss with therapy, while others experience fluid retention or slight weight gain initially. Monitoring body composition rather than just scale weight provides more meaningful information about HRT's effects on metabolic health.
Benefits and Risks of HRT
Beyond potential weight management effects, HRT offers several benefits that may indirectly support healthy weight. Improved sleep quality, reduced hot flashes, and better mood regulation can enhance energy for physical activity and reduce stress-related eating. For many women, these quality-of-life improvements make maintaining healthy habits more sustainable during the perimenopausal transition.
The risks of HRT vary based on the type of therapy, delivery method, timing of initiation, and individual health factors. Current research suggests that for most healthy women under 60 who begin therapy near menopause onset, benefits often outweigh risks. However, women with certain conditions—including history of breast cancer, active liver disease, or previous blood clots—may not be candidates for conventional HRT.
